Description

Dani has big dreams. In fact, she lives her life in a complete fantasy pretending she's a famous actress with an amazing husband and adoring kids. The problem is that her dreams aren't her reality. When she wakes up, she realizes that she is just out of college working a costume shop dressing actors instead of being one and sacrificing herself for a guy who treats her terribly. She's never thought much of herself using those twenty extra pounds as an excuse and her boyfriend's terrible attitude as his fear of commitment, because she could always lose the weight and become a famous actress traveling the world in style and her boyfriend is bound to propose and once he does they will live out their storybook romance, right? After a series of unfortunate reality checks, Dani finds herself at rock bottom. Even her best and only friend Tasha can't pull her out of her misery. Then she meets Daisy, a film star, who offers Dani a job as her personal wardrobe assistant on a film going to Paris! Dani takes the offer and runs away from everything she knows terrified that she will be discovered as a fraud and a fake and be sent back home to face her ultimate failure or she can change just enough so that she belongs in the film business and show the world what she really has locked inside of her. "Starlet" is a book about self-discovery, love, and choosing the path most people would be too afraid to consider traveling down.
